The Role
The Talent Services Lead is responsible for managing a small team, overseeing the delivery of recruitment and employment administration services for the department. This role involves collaborating with hiring managers to provide strategic advice on talent-related activities including attraction, sourcing strategies, candidate assessments, and offer management.
The responsibilities of the Talent Services Lead will include:
  • Leading and managing the Talent Services team to provide accurate and timely recruitment services in accordance with departmental policies and procedures.
  • Coordinating end to end recruitment administration services for the department, which may include providing policy advice, managing online requisitions (via Springboard and eRecruit), developing position descriptions, identifying and implementing attraction and sourcing strategies, posting advertisements, background checking, offer management and ensuring compliance with recruitment processes and agreed timeframes.
  • Review and make recommendations to support the continuous improvement of recruitment processes, systems, metrics and reporting, and act as the subject matter expert on the recruitment systems and related processes.
The Team
The position of Talent Services Lead forms a part of the People & Culture branch within the Corporate Services group
The Corporate Services Group consists of specialist functions including finance, investment and procurement, performance and governance, legal and legislation, people and culture, information technology and workplace services and emergency management. People & Culture is a multi-disciplinary team which operates within the Corporate Services Group of DJSIR. It is a strategic, tactical and operational function, supporting the achievement of the department's objectives by providing excellent service and trusted advice.
About You
The successful candidate will ideally have the following skills and experience:
  • Technical Expertise: Experience in leading and coordinating a volume recruitment administration team, projects and initiatives.
  • People Management: Aligns team with the organisational values and goals through effective people management and modelling.
  • Planning and Organising: Sets clearly defined objectives and priorities and operates accordingly, reviewing and adjusting as required.
